{"id":16079190,"url":"https://github.com/pat/radiant-publican","last_synced_at":"2026-01-11T03:33:56.859Z","repository":{"id":479729,"uuid":"105257","full_name":"pat/radiant-publican","owner":"pat","description":"Automatically copy Radiant extensions' public files on every load for the development environment","archived":false,"fork":false,"pushed_at":"2009-01-11T14:44:20.000Z","size":76,"stargazers_count":2,"open_issues_count":0,"forks_count":0,"subscribers_count":4,"default_branch":"master","last_synced_at":"2024-10-09T10:43:07.310Z","etag":null,"topics":[],"latest_commit_sha":null,"homepage":"","language":null,"has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":"mit","status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/pat.png","metadata":{"files":{"readme":"README.textile","changelog":null,"contributing":null,"funding":null,"license":null,"code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null}},"created_at":"2009-01-11T14:43:23.000Z","updated_at":"2019-08-13T13:52:56.000Z","dependencies_parsed_at":"2022-07-07T16:37:19.514Z","dependency_job_id":null,"html_url":"https://github.com/pat/radiant-publican","commit_stats":null,"previous_names":[],"tags_count":0,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/pat%2Fradiant-publican","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/pat%2Fradiant-publican/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/pat%2Fradiant-publican/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/pat%2Fradiant-publican/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/pat","download_url":"https://codeload.github.com/pat/radiant-publican/tar.gz/refs/heads/master","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":233408226,"owners_count":18671814,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":[],"created_at":"2024-10-09T10:41:18.887Z","updated_at":"2025-09-17T16:32:35.479Z","avatar_url":"https://github.com/pat.png","language":null,"funding_links":[],"categories":[],"sub_categories":[],"readme":"h1. Publican\n\nAn extension influenced by the similar \"Layout Layer\":http://github.com/freelancing-god/radiant-layout-layer, this one copies any public files for all extensions on every page load in development mode only.\n\nThis is useful when you're developing other extensions which have public files (javascripts, stylesheets, etc), and you're regularly editing them and then have to run the rake task to update them _all_ the time.\n\nIt's the equivalent of running @rake radiant:extensions:update_all@ before every request.\n\nh2. Who is Responsible?\n\nThis extension was written by \"Pat Allan\":http://freelancing-gods. If you have questions, comments, suggestions, criticisms and/or patches, you can either email pat at freelancing-gods dot com, hassle him on \"Twitter\":http://twitter.com/pat, or send a message via \"GitHub\":http://github.com/freelancing-god.","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fpat%2Fradiant-publican","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fpat%2Fradiant-publican","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fpat%2Fradiant-publican/lists"}